Mobilisation Lead (Volunteer)

Job Description

The Mobilisation Lead works collaboratively with youth-led organizations across different regions to support advocacy campaigns and initiatives, amplifying their impact and connecting them with decision-makers. The role involves close collaboration with MYCP Regional Representatives to strengthen regional networks, coordinate collective action, and elevate youth-led voices to influence migration policy and practice. Responsibilities include facilitating connections between youth organizations and MYCP's thematic and advocacy structures (#THINK and #DELIVER), supporting youth-led organizations in planning and implementing advocacy campaigns, and collaborating with the Capacity Building Focal Point to align outreach efforts. The role also involves identifying opportunities for joint campaigns, solidarity actions, and collective mobilization on migration issues, ensuring regional campaigns align with MYCP's global priorities and advocacy strategies. Additionally, the Mobilisation Lead supports capacity-building initiatives to strengthen campaigning and advocacy skills among member organizations and promotes youth-led initiatives through MYCP communications and visibility activities.

Requirements

Minimum Requirements: - Aged 18–30 years. - Experience in youth engagement, advocacy, or grassroots mobilization, preferably within youth-led organizations or civil society. - Understanding of migration issues, preferably through lived experience. - Excellent organizational, facilitation, and communication skills. - Strong command of English; proficiency in one or more additional UN languages is an added advantage. - Ability to work effectively with people from diverse cultural and geographical backgrounds. Key Competencies: - Youth engagement and community mobilization. - Advocacy and campaign coordination. - Networking and stakeholder engagement. - Cross-cultural communication. - Collaboration and teamwork. - Creativity and innovation. - Problem-solving and initiative. - Commitment to youth empowerment and MYCP's values. Diversity & Inclusion: MYCP strongly encourages applications from individuals with lived experience of migration, displacement, or statelessness, as well as candidates from underrepresented communities.
